Transaction d2c8b71c8eb63834c1e30f4cee744e63a93830608398266b6de22f82bbc1e1da

3 Input
2 Outputs
  • d2c8b71c8eb63834c1e30f4cee744e63a93830608398266b6de22f82bbc1e1da:0
  • value  2325594
    address  3LjzcNJHHAfDDVzppZDiW9G6VfANveAFVv
  • d2c8b71c8eb63834c1e30f4cee744e63a93830608398266b6de22f82bbc1e1da:1
  • value  76325320
    address  3HaG4oyong4ckUktjCtRbDEbqkr8i81MC8